The MCP4812-E/SN from Microchip Technology is a dual-channel, 10-bit digital-to-analog converter (DAC) designed for precision voltage output applications. Housed in an 8-pin SOIC package, this surface-mount device operates over a wide analog and digital supply range of 2.7V to 5.5V, making it suitable for low-power and portable systems. It features an SPI interface for seamless communication with microcontrollers and offers a fast settling time of 4.5µs (Typ), ensuring rapid response in dynamic applications. With ±1 LSB INL/DNL accuracy and an internal voltage reference, the MCP4812-E/SN delivers reliable performance without external components.
